The Albania 20 Ecu 1993 silver coin is a fascinating commemorative piece that celebrates maritime heritage and the historic role of seafaring. Struck in prooflike quality and graded PR68 DCAM by PCGS, it is among the most collectible issues of modern Albanian numismatics. The obverse features a majestic galleon or clipper ship under full sail, its tall masts and detailed rigging rising above stylized waves. Around the image appear the inscriptions “ALBANIA” and “20 ECU,” with a ring of stars adding symbolic reference to the European monetary unit used before the euro. The reverse presents the national emblem of Albania: the double-headed eagle, framed by wreaths of wheat and olive branches, surmounted by a star — a legacy of the republic’s socialist era. Below the eagle appears the date “1993” and the inscription “REPUBLIKA SHQIPËRISË.” This silver coin represents a link between Albania’s seafaring past and its transitional period in the 1990s. With its large flan, mirrorlike surfaces, and certified near-perfect grade, it is a prestigious collectible combining national symbolism and maritime artistry.
